The district's "main street"

After the official merger of Nong Son district into Que Son district on January 1, 2025, Que Son district now has three towns: Dong Phu, Huong An, and Trung Phuoc.

With 3 towns, Que Son holds the record for the most towns in the province, as no other district in Quang Nam has more than one town. Across the entire South Central Coast region, only Phu Cat district (Binh Dinh province) has 3 towns.

With three towns, Que Son's urban development process will be facilitated by the formation of an east-west street axis, instead of the majority of the bustling activity being concentrated in a single town like in other districts.

After the merger, Dong Phu remains the district capital of Que Son. Although not a district capital, interestingly, both Huong An and Trung Phuoc possess unique advantages that allow them to create a vibrant urban lifestyle.

The town of Huong An, though only established less than 20 years ago (in 2008), actually had a market named Huong An before 1945, connected to villages such as Huong Yen, Huong Lu, and Huong Loc… More importantly, its location on the North-South highway (National Highway 1) and the winding Ly Ly and Ba Ren rivers made this area an ideal model for population settlement according to the ancient concept.

As for Trung Phuoc, although it lies deep in the midland and semi-mountainous region, this town still possesses its own unique charm. Nestled in a valley surrounded by mountains on all sides, Trung Phuoc market was established in the 18th century and helped Trung Phuoc become a bustling trading hub with boats and ships.

Although Trung Phuoc town is only two years old (established in 2023), for hundreds of years, among street vendors and those who come and go or stay, Trung Phuoc has been considered a vibrant trading and residential center.

In fact, when Trung Phuoc (then Que Trung commune) was recognized as a type V urban area in 2017, it achieved a fairly high score of nearly 82 points (only 75 points were needed to qualify for recognition).

Finding ways to improve urban quality.

Despite its numerical superiority, the local authorities have long recognized the problem of urban development, especially the weak infrastructure of Que Son compared to other localities in the eastern region of the province.

For example, the basic needs for clean water in Que Son town are still not being met. Many residential areas such as Thuan An, Tam Hoa, My Dong, Cang Tay, Lang Thuong 1, Lang Thuong 2 (Dong Phu town), Huong Loc, Huong Yen, Huong An Dong, Dong Tram, Yen Lu (Huong An town)... still frequently face shortages of clean water for daily use.

According to the leaders of the Que Son District People's Committee, the locality is planning to expand the boundaries of Huong An town to become a worthy economic, cultural, and social center; a transportation hub and economic exchange point for the eastern communes of the district.

Mr. Nguyen Minh Chau, Vice Chairman of the People's Committee of Que Son district, said: "The district will maintain the criteria of type V and is planning to expand Huong An urban area to the west (towards Que My commune)."

During the period 2025-2030, the district will also focus on developing Dong Phu town to reach approximately 80% of the standards of a type IV urban area, while strengthening efforts to attract investment projects to improve the economic scale and urban infrastructure of the towns.

As for Trung Phuoc town, Que Son district has requested the province to adjust the general urban planning of Trung Phuoc as well as the overall urban planning of Trung Phuoc to conform with the orientation of adjusting the urban characteristics, utilizing existing infrastructure, and creating new development momentum for this town after the merger.

Overall, due to the modest number of investment projects in the towns of Que Son, the rate of mechanical population increase here is also very low. Meanwhile, being located in the Eastern region, Que Son must make great efforts to keep up with the accelerated development of Quang Nam province according to the provincial plan. And in this new phase, the three towns of the district must be the "nuclei" to promote the socio-economic development of the locality.
